Where did bitcoin come from?
The origins of Bitcoin have long been shrouded in mystery and intrigue. The question 'Where did Bitcoin come from?' often leads to discussions of its mysterious creator, Satoshi Nakamoto, who remains anonymous to this day. The cryptocurrency was first introduced in a white paper published in 2008, outlining its core principles and technology. Since then, Bitcoin has grown exponentially, transforming from a niche technology into a global phenomenon. Its decentralized nature and cryptographic security have made it a beacon of hope for those seeking financial freedom and independence. But despite its widespread adoption, the identity of its creator remains a mystery, adding an even deeper layer of intrigue to the question of where Bitcoin truly came from.
